Tips for Success in eLearning Courses

Self-motivation and self-discipline are the keys to success for online classes. The online environment requires your commitment and a focus on responsibility to keep up with the course requirements noted in the course syllabus.
  • Familiarize yourself with your elearning course design, syllabus, calendar, and class requirements.
  • Log into your e-Learning course website on a regular basis. Be sure you know the required attendance policy for your eLearning class. Regular visits to the website will allow you to be aware of your course updates and instructor messages requiring immediate attention.
  • Establish a study schedule for your eLearning course. Stay in touch with your instructor, especially when you have questions. Do not hesitate to leave your instructor an email or telephone message.
  • Remember that the Internet is a public place. Email is not a secure communications system. Use effective communication skills and practice good "netiquette" (appropriate language and content). Remember that what you intended in an email message may not be what is perceived at the receiving end. Proof your email messages for both grammar and spelling as well as 'intended meaning.'
